Heard Dan Russell from Google speak at the CCSC Eastern Conference two weeks ago.  Enjoyed his talk “What does it Mean to be Literate in the Age of Google?”.

A few tidbits …

  1. 90% of people do not know that you can use Control and ‘F’ to find text on a web page.
  2. Chrome can use regular expressions to search text within a page (requires plugin).  Note:  Guessing that 99.9% do know how to use regular expressions for any reason
  3. Good user interface designs are intuitive (you shouldn’t need help to understand them)
  4. The Mundaneum was a precursor to the Internet that captured data as a series of index cards.
  5. Google Earth has historical photos.
